Pointy Toes Poem by Philo Yan

Pointy Toes



Pointy toes,
Elegance shows.
A dancer's feet,
Worn and Weary,
A ballerina's feat,
Makes it look easy.
We abuse our feet,
Scrapped till it bites,
We abuse our feet,
Tie knots too tight,
We abuse our feet,
Stand till sore,
We abuse our feet,
Curl like claw.
High heels, tall.
We abuse our feet,
Bound feet small.
Abuse our feet most than rest of body?
Take care, your feet, Everybody.

POET'S NOTES ABOUT THE POEM
Fellow artist painted a bended ballerina's foot pointing down.
